Allocate Three Official Holidays for Muslim Eid Festivals twice Annually

The Issue

Every year our Muslim community, struggle to take time off for the two significant Eid celebrations — Eid al-Fitr and Eid al-Adha. Often, we are only allowed a single-day leave, whereas other religious holidays like Christmas and Easter are given extensive breaks.

This discrepancy in holiday allowances not only challenges our ability to live out our faith but also creates an imbalance in work-life dynamics for almost 2.1 billion Muslims worldwide, making up nearly a fourth of the global population (Pew Research Center, 2015). Our Eids are moments of family connection, reflection, and joy, just like Christmas and Easter are for their celebrants. Our faith's festivals require the same level of respect and understanding.

In the spirit of equity, we call upon our local governments, workplaces, and institutions to allocate three official holidays for each Eid annually — three for Eid al-Fitr and three for Eid al-Adha. By doing so, we can ensure a more inclusive society that respects and values the rich diversity of its people.
